Dating back to the Doomsday Book, Arlington Mill is both historic and iconic and for the first time ever - you can stay in this outstanding property! Set in the heart of Bibury and with the original wheels and old machinery visually preserved but not working, guests will feel surrounded by a unique atmosphere that is rare to experience. Once upon a time this is where corn from around the Cotswolds was brought and milled for consumption - it's real history! Today, this vast building set across four floors offers wonderful self catering accommodation for up 13 guests. There are two Living Rooms, each enormous, a smart kitchen and then across the floors are five bedrooms and five bathrooms. William Morris called Bibury ‘the most beautiful village in England” and today it is world famous as a village which best epitomises the English rural scene. At its centre is an outstanding Saxon church. So important is the village architecturally that the National Trust is closely involved in its preservation - Arlington Row, a row of weavers cottages was restored by the Trust in the 1970s and its distinctive roofline and gables are one of the most photographed scenes in the Cotswolds. The village has a selection of shops, pubs and tea rooms and a wider range of amenities are available in the nearby market town of Burford “Gateway to the Cotswolds”.
